The Evolution of Digital HR Service Delivery

The transition from manual paperwork to a digital-first ecosystem did not happen in a vacuum; it was a response to the increasing complexity of global labor markets and the demand for instantaneous access to information. Historically, human resources functioned as a centralized gatekeeper, where every inquiry regarding payroll or benefits required a physical interaction or a phone call. This model was inherently unscalable and prone to bottlenecks, particularly as companies expanded across multiple time zones. The emergence of Digital HR Service Delivery has fundamentally altered this dynamic by decentralizing authority and placing tools directly into the hands of the workforce. This shift is rooted in the core principle of self-reliance, where technology serves as the primary interface between the employer and the employee.

As organizations migrated toward cloud-based infrastructures, the delivery of HR services became increasingly decoupled from physical office spaces. This evolution was accelerated by the necessity of supporting remote and distributed teams, where a physical “HR desk” simply does not exist. The contemporary ecosystem is built on a foundation of interoperability, where different software modules—ranging from payroll to performance management—communicate through seamless application programming interfaces. Consequently, the role of the HR professional has moved away from basic data entry and toward strategic oversight. The focus has transitioned from merely executing transactions to designing experiences that foster engagement and productivity within a mobile-centric world.

Core Frameworks and Technological Components

The Employee Self-Service (ESS) Portal

At the heart of any modern HR delivery system lies the Employee Self-Service portal, a gateway that empowers individuals to manage their professional data without administrative oversight. This is not merely a digital filing cabinet; it is a dynamic platform where employees interact with decentralized databases to update tax documents, manage benefit elections, and review compensation history. The technical brilliance of a high-functioning portal is its ability to provide a consumer-grade user experience while maintaining rigorous back-end security protocols. By allowing employees to own their data, organizations reduce the margin for error and eliminate the need for redundant clerical work that previously plagued HR departments.

Furthermore, the ESS portal serves as a critical touchpoint for organizational culture. When an interface is intuitive and accessible via smartphone, it signals to the workforce that the company values their time and autonomy. This technological component acts as the first line of defense against administrative bloat, filtering out high-volume, low-complexity tasks that would otherwise consume valuable human capital. The shift toward self-service also facilitates a “single source of truth,” ensuring that any change made by an employee is instantly reflected across all integrated systems, from health insurance providers to internal payroll registries.

The Tiered Service Architecture

To manage the massive influx of employee inquiries effectively, organizations have adopted a hierarchical “Tier 0 to Tier 3” model that optimizes resource allocation. Tier 0 represents the automated layer, where knowledge bases and automated portals handle the vast majority of routine requests. This layer is designed to be the primary interaction point, using logic-based workflows to guide users toward solutions without any human intervention. When a system is properly configured, upwards of sixty percent of all inquiries should be resolved at this foundational level, providing immediate gratification for the employee and cost savings for the enterprise.

However, the architecture must remain flexible enough to handle nuance. Tier 1 involves generalists who manage inquiries that fall outside the scope of automation but remain relatively standardized. As the complexity of an issue increases, it escalates to Tier 2, where subject matter experts in areas like labor law or specialized compensation provide deep technical guidance. Finally, Tier 3 is reserved for strategic, high-stakes interactions such as executive coaching or complex organizational restructuring. This structured escalation ensures that expensive human talent is never wasted on repetitive tasks, creating a lean, high-performance service model that scales with the organization.

Integrated Case Management and Knowledge Bases

Sophisticated digital delivery relies heavily on integrated case management systems that function much like a high-end customer relationship management tool. Every interaction, whether it begins as a chatbot inquiry or a direct email, is assigned a unique identifier that tracks its lifecycle across various departments. This provides a comprehensive audit trail that is essential for legal compliance and internal accountability. Unlike the fragmented email chains of the past, case management systems ensure that no request is lost in the shuffle and that response times are measured against strict service level agreements.

Complementing this is the internal knowledge base, a searchable repository of company policies, local labor regulations, and procedural guides. These databases are not static documents but are frequently updated through machine learning algorithms that identify which articles are most effective at solving specific problems. By providing standardized, pre-approved responses to common questions, the knowledge base ensures consistency across the entire organization. This prevents the dissemination of conflicting information, which is a common risk in large, geographically dispersed companies where different HR representatives might interpret policies differently.

Emerging Trends and Technological Innovations

The integration of artificial intelligence has moved beyond simple automation and into the realm of sentiment analysis and predictive behavioral modeling. Modern platforms can now analyze the tone and frequency of employee interactions to gauge the collective “mood” of a department or a specific location. If a surge of inquiries regarding vacation policy occurs in a specific branch, the system can flag potential burnout issues before they manifest as high turnover rates. This shift toward hyper-personalization allows the employee interface to adapt to the individual, surfacing relevant content based on their career stage, location, and even their recent performance reviews.

Moreover, the rise of the hybrid work model has catalyzed the development of asynchronous support tools that function outside of the traditional nine-to-five window. The integration of advanced natural language processing allows chatbots to understand complex, multi-part questions, providing nuanced answers that feel human-like but remain strictly data-driven. These innovations are turning HR platforms into proactive advisors rather than reactive repositories. As these tools become more sophisticated, the focus is shifting toward “invisible HR,” where the technology works in the background to streamline workflows and provide support without the employee ever needing to initiate a formal “ticket.”

Real-World Applications and Industry Use Cases

Large-scale enterprises with tens of thousands of employees across multiple continents provide the clearest evidence of the technology’s impact. In these environments, automated onboarding workflows have revolutionized the first ninety days of the employee experience. Instead of a mountain of physical paperwork, new hires are guided through a digital journey that automatically triggers equipment provisioning, security access, and training modules based on their specific role. This level of coordination was previously impossible to achieve manually, often leading to delays that frustrated new talent and hindered productivity from day one.

In the retail and hospitality sectors, where turnover is traditionally high and workforces are often deskless, mobile-first HR delivery has become a competitive necessity. Employees can swap shifts, view pay transparency data, and access mental health resources directly from their personal devices while on the move. AI-driven chatbots now provide 24/7 assistance across different time zones, ensuring that a night-shift worker in Singapore receives the same level of support as a corporate executive in New York. These real-world applications demonstrate that Digital HR Service Delivery is not just about efficiency; it is about creating an equitable and accessible environment for every segment of the workforce.

Technical Challenges and Implementation Obstacles

Despite the clear advantages, the implementation of such comprehensive digital systems is fraught with technical and cultural challenges. One of the most significant hurdles is the presence of legacy systems that were never designed to communicate with modern SaaS platforms. Integrating a twenty-year-old payroll database with a cutting-edge AI interface often requires complex middleware and significant custom coding, leading to “integration debt” that can slow down organizational agility. Furthermore, the reliance on digital platforms creates a “human touch” gap, where employees may feel alienated or frustrated when dealing with sensitive issues, such as bereavement or workplace harassment, through a cold digital interface.

Data privacy and cybersecurity also present ongoing risks, especially as organizations collect more granular data on employee behavior and sentiment. Maintaining compliance with a patchwork of global regulations, such as GDPR and various local privacy acts, requires robust encryption protocols and a transparent data governance framework. There is a delicate balance between using data to improve the employee experience and crossing the line into invasive surveillance. Organizations must navigate this tension carefully, ensuring that their digital tools empower workers rather than making them feel monitored, a challenge that requires constant refinement of the user interface and underlying algorithms.

Future Outlook and Strategic Trajectory

The trajectory of Digital HR Service Delivery is moving toward a state of full administrative autonomy, where routine functions are managed entirely by self-correcting algorithms. Predictive analytics will soon be able to forecast skill gaps years in advance, automatically recommending specific training modules to employees based on emerging industry trends and their individual career paths. This foresight will allow organizations to pivot their talent strategies in real-time, staying ahead of market disruptions rather than reacting to them. The ultimate goal is a system that requires zero manual intervention for administrative tasks, allowing the human resources department to function as a pure center for organizational strategy and culture.

Looking further ahead, the potential impact of immersive technologies like the metaverse could redefine virtual HR interactions. Imagine a scenario where a remote employee attends a complex benefits orientation in a three-dimensional virtual space, interacting with digital twins of specialists and navigating interactive data visualizations of their retirement plans. While this may seem futuristic, the groundwork is being laid through current advancements in spatial computing and virtual collaboration tools. The long-term shift toward fully autonomous HR functions will likely result in a workforce that feels more connected to the organization’s mission, as technology removes the friction of daily administrative life and focuses human energy on innovation and collaboration.
